Understanding SMS OTP: How It Works & Why It Matters

SMS OTPs, or security codes, are a vital system for authenticating online accounts . Let’s explore how they function and why they're so important . The process is relatively straightforward : when you register a new service , or attempt to enter an existing one, the company sends a temporary code via SMS to your registered phone. This code represents a electronic token, confirming that you have access to the device associated with the account .

  • The sender is typically the business.
  • The code is intended to be used for a short period .
  • It’s a type of two-factor security.
This safeguards against unauthorized logins , even if someone discovers your username and password . Therefore, SMS OTPs provide a key role in ensuring your digital privacy.

Text Code Number Generation: Best Methods & Safety Tips

Ensuring the secure delivery of SMS OTPs is vital for user authentication. Implement a multi-layered approach, starting with secure random digit generation using a trusted pseudorandom number generator. Regularly update the OTP length and algorithm to prevent potential attacks. Validate phone sequences before sending OTPs; consider techniques like validation checks and record lookups to identify invalid entries. Troubleshooting SMS OTP Verification Issues

Experiencing difficulties with your SMS OTP authentication ? Several reasons can result in these hiccups. First, check your mobile device number is accurately entered during copyright process . Next , confirm your service provider isn't blocking the receipt of SMS. You can also attempt to refresh your mobile or for a moment disable and switch off then on your mobile data . If the situation persists, get in touch with your mobile operator for more assistance .
